    About Gail Straub

    Considered a pioneer in the field of empowerment, Gail Straub co-founded Empowerment Training Programs in 1981 and has offered her work to tens of thousands of people throughout America, Europe, Russia, China, and East Asia.She co-directs the Empowerment Institute, a school for transformative leadership whose certified graduates are implementing the empowerment model in education, business, health, hip-hop, and social change.With her husband, David Gershon, Gail co-authored the best seller Empowerment: The Art of Creating Your Life as You Want It.

    The partnership between the Empowerment Institute and the Women's Institute at Omega has placed Gail at the forefront of visionary work for women.In addition, she is a contributor to the groundbreaking book Enlightened Power: How Women Are Transforming the Practice of Leadership.

    Taking her empowerment work to a global platform early in her career, Gail served as the international director for the historic First Earth Run, a global initiative co-sponsored by the United Nations Children's Fund (UNICEF) and ABC Television.During the height of the Cold War, a torch of peace was passed around the world, mobilizing the participation of 25 million people, 62 countries, and 45 heads of state.The event raised several million dollars for UNICEF, which distributed it to the neediest children in the world.

    In 1992, when her students requested more in-depth training, Gail created Grace: A Spiritual Growth Training Program.Designed to integrate spiritual development with social and ecological responsibility, the yearlong program has been completed by hundreds of students throughout North America, Europe, and Russia.Based on its success, she wrote the critically acclaimed The Rhythm of Compassion: Caring for Self, Connecting with Society, and Circle of Compassion: Meditations for Caring for the Self and the World.

    Gail received her B.A. with honors in political science from Skidmore College.She has served in the Peace Corps in West Africa, and on the boards of the Omega Institute, the Russian American Humanitarian Initiative, and The Next Wave of Women and Power, among others.She is a faculty member at The Edge International School for Leadership and Spirituality in the Netherlands.

    Back in the early 1980s, it was Gail Straub's empowerment work that gave me the courage, and the inner tools, to start Women to Women, a women's medical center run by women, which was revolutionary at that time.This work became the basis for my first book, Women's Bodies, Women's Wisdom.Since then Gail's global activism, along with her deep spiritual inquiry, have helped thousands of others around the globe find wholeness and inspiration.

    Now Gail has written her fiercely honest and personal memoir, Returning to My Mother's House: Taking Back the Wisdom of the Feminine.As I read her book I felt like I was drinking sweet cool water after being thirsty for a long time.I drank it up, every page.There is a piece of our collective woman's story that Gail describes that I've never read anywhere else.She provided me with a piece of information that has made a tremendous difference with my own daughters.It's this: Daughters often unconsciously take on the "unlived" lives of their mothers.And this "unlived" life becomes a powerful motivating force throughout our lives.Gail helped me bring this to consciousness, thus freeing my daughters and breaking a long lineage of unconscious pain!

    Gail's book describes the imprint of the feminine we each receive from our mothers; the gradual loss of both our mother's innate wisdom as well as our own; Gail's own journey that literally took her around world to find and take back her wisdom; and, finally, the commitment she ultimately made to pass on her wisdom and protect the lineage of the sacred feminine for others.
